A liquidity pool is a crowdsourced pool of cryptocurrencies or tokens locked in a smart contract that is used to facilitate trades between the assets on a decentralized exchange . Unlike traditional finance, which pairs buyers and sellers to complete a transaction, liquidity pools do not need to connect users to complete a trade. Instead, they function automatically through automated market makers that connect you to the smart contract with your requested digital assets locked up in them. In crypto liquidity pools, digital assets are locked and ready for exchange. Liquidity pools serve as a digital asset reserve that can provide liquidity to help speed up transactions for decentralized finance markets such as decentralized exchanges .

Besides smart contract algorithms, liquidity pools rely on arbitrage traders to ensure a digital asset’s quoted price is accurate. Arbitrage is a strategy where traders capitalize on a slight price discrepancy on a token between two exchanges. If arbitrage traders notice a token’s price on one DEX is slightly lower than on a centralized exchange , they’ll likely buy the asset on the DEX and quickly sell it on the CEX. Take a dip in the liquidity poolThe size of a user’s share in the pool depends on how much of the underlying asset they have supplied. So, if a pool has $100 worth of assets and a user has supplied 10% of those assets, then that user would own 10% of the pool and would earn 10% of the rewards that are distributed. Regardless of which cryptocurrency a liquidity provider chooses to stake into the LP, value will be distributed in relation to this blend. For exampke, if you are staking 100 DAI into 3Pool – 12.45% goes to DAI, 12.68% to USDC and 74.87% to USDT. Therefore, you gain exposure to all three stablecoins when depositing into 3Pool, regardless of which coin you stake.
